CAUTION
Sensors used for interface or density
control may be so large and heavy that
the torque tube cannot fully support
their weight in air. On the 249V, a travel
stop is used to prevent damage. Do not
remove this travel stop assembly with-
out first removing the displacer from the
displacer rod. Refer to the instruction
manual for cageless 249 Series sensors.
Caged sensors have rods and blocks
installed at each end of the displacers to
protect the displacers in shipping. Re-
move these parts before you install the
sensor to allow the displacer to function
properly.
Caged sensors come with the displacer installed in the
cage. If a tubular gauge glass is ordered with the sen-
sor, the gauge glass is crated separately and must be
installed at the site. A damping plate is installed in the
lower screwed or flanged connection (see figure 3) to
provide more stable operation. Be certain that the
cage equalizing connections and the damping plate
are not plugged by foreign material.
